28 MOT tests are recorded for this 2005 Volkswagen Transporter (CK55 CPU) between October 2008 and August 2025.

The record contains 19 passes and 9 failures.

The most recent test on 22 August 2025 was a pass, although the earlier record includes 9 failures that buyers may want to investigate.

Across all tests, the most frequently flagged areas are: Suspension (27 issues), Lighting (21 issues), Brakes (21 issues), Steering (5 issues), Windscreen (4 issues). Repeated mentions in one area can indicate an ongoing pattern worth checking in person.

In total 48 advisory notices are recorded. Advisories flag items that passed but may need attention before the next test; they are not evidence of how well the vehicle has been serviced.
